17670186
0x3088120aa03eca7950bc663c2562608354e2aeaf403e9d97711158be51adf794
Transactions43
Height17670186
Confirmations4108501
Timestamp636 days 16 hours ago
Size (bytes)5392
Version
Merkle Root
Nonce0x10a48c9d1fdd9131
Bits
Difficulty0x5bba5c530333b

Transactions